Abstract
We will prepare stabilised whole blood control for haematological analysers and basic haematological parameters including differential white blood cell count. Whole blood control will be evaluated through internal and external quality assessment (control) as for stability and imprecision regarding predefined goals based analytical on biological variation. The model to determine the target values and acceptability limits in haematology external quality assessment scheme will be proposed for basic haematological parameters.
Significance for science
Preparing "home-made" whole blood control for cell blood count and white blood cell differential with adequate stability, comparability of results and allowable matrix effects for using in external quality assessment schemes (EQAS).
The results are used in developing the system for determination of targets and acceptability limits in Slovenian National EQAS and international EQAS.
Significance for the country
Direct impact of the research on the development and economy is in savings. Using home made control material for SNEQAS we are not dependent from expensive commercial materials, selective for particular analyser or technology.
Important impact of the research is also development in quality assurance of medical laboratories in public health and contribution to education in the field of haemocitometry.
